The Road to the Final

Before we jump into the match itself, let's quickly recap how these two powerhouses made their way to the final. Real Madrid, with their unmatched Champions League pedigree, navigated a challenging path, overcoming PSG, Chelsea, and Manchester City in dramatic fashion. Each of these ties was a story in itself, filled with comebacks, stunning goals, and moments of pure brilliance. Their resilience and never-say-die attitude were on full display, proving why they are considered the kings of Europe. On the other side, Liverpool enjoyed a similarly impressive run, dispatching Inter Milan, Benfica, and Villarreal with relative ease. Their high-pressing, attacking style of play proved too much for their opponents, as they showcased their incredible depth and attacking prowess. Under the guidance of Jurgen Klopp, Liverpool had transformed into a relentless winning machine, hungry for silverware and determined to avenge their 2018 final defeat against Real Madrid. The stage was set for an epic showdown between two of the most iconic clubs in football history.

Key Moments of the Second Half

The second half of the Real Madrid vs. Liverpool 2022 final exploded into life, with Real Madrid emerging as the more dominant side. The key moment arrived in the 59th minute when Vinicius Jr. latched onto a Federico Valverde cross to give Real Madrid the lead. The goal sparked wild celebrations among the Real Madrid fans, while Liverpool were left reeling. However, Liverpool responded strongly, throwing everything they had at Real Madrid in search of an equalizer. Salah, in particular, was a constant threat, testing Courtois with several venomous shots. But the Belgian goalkeeper proved unbeatable, pulling off save after save to deny Liverpool's talisman. Real Madrid, meanwhile, defended resolutely, with Militao and Alaba forming an impenetrable barrier in front of Courtois. They also remained dangerous on the counter-attack, with Benzema and Vinicius Jr. threatening to extend their lead. As the clock ticked down, the tension in the stadium reached fever pitch, with both sets of fans on the edge of their seats. In the end, Real Madrid held on to secure a narrow 1-0 victory, sparking scenes of jubilation among their players and supporters.

The Winning Goal: Vinicius Jr.'s Decisive Strike

The winning goal in the Real Madrid vs. Liverpool 2022 final was a moment of brilliance from Vinicius Jr. The move started with a surging run from Federico Valverde, who burst through the Liverpool midfield before unleashing a low cross towards the back post. Vinicius Jr. timed his run perfectly, ghosting in behind Trent Alexander-Arnold to latch onto the cross and slot the ball past Alisson. The goal was a testament to Vinicius Jr.'s composure and clinical finishing, as he showed ice-cold nerves to deliver the decisive blow. It was also a moment of tactical genius from Ancelotti, who had identified Alexander-Arnold as a potential weakness in the Liverpool defense. By exploiting that weakness, Real Madrid were able to create the opportunity for Vinicius Jr. to score the winning goal.
